The Friday market in Le Buisson

During the nice months of the year the market is an evening market in the town square. Lots of prepared food is sold and you bring your plates and such to the square and picnic tables are set up. Everyone eats at the tables. As nice as it is now, it is not considered “nice” weather so the market is in the morning at regular market time.
